Coworker Michele made this lunch for me today. Soooo nice, yah! It made me really, really happy. I loved it. She said all you gotta do is make the somen noodles, add seafood salad (the green stuff), chopped kamaboko and Tropics Oriental dressing. Then stuff the mixture into those premade aburage sushi pouches. Sounds like something even I could make.
3 pkg or 48 pc aburage 1 pkg-8oz somen noodles, cooked, drained, & cooled 2-6oz blocks kamaboko, sliced 8oz green ocean salad 6oz Tropics Oriental Dressing Directions: Mix together somen, kamaboko, green ocean salad, and oriental dressing. Squeeze excess moisture out of aburage and fill with somen mixture. Chill and serve. Makes approximately 48 salad cones. *Can also be eaten as a salad without the aburage*
